Product Overview:

The B120C Semi-Electric Homecare Bed from CostCare is a basic, cost-effective hospital bed that offers users all of the essential features and settings necessary to provide consistent, high-quality support at a reasonable price. As its name implies, the bed is semi-electric in format.

The angles of the upper-body and knee regions of the bed can be adjusted via the bed's powered remote. The upper-body region reaching between 0 and 65 degrees and the knee region reaching between 0 and 40-degrees. This enables users to conveniently adjust their seating or leg angles to easily find the most comfortable, well-supported position. The bed's overall height can be manually adjusted using an easy-action hand crank located at the foot end of the bed. The crank is designed to be easy to turn so that caregivers can quickly and efficiently raise or lower the height of the bed anywhere between 15.4 to 23-inches high without the risk of strain.

Accompanying the bed's easy adjustability, it also offers a number of features for the safety and convenience of both the patient and the caregiver. The bed features a split frame design that makes it notably easier to maneuver when being transported between locations. This makes trips from a patient's room to test sites or other locations in a hospital or clinic safer and smoother. Joining this, the bed is available with clamp-on half rails. These rails are designed to be easily attached to the bed to prevent patients from falling out. They also provide patients a handy grip to help while adjusting position or shifting in bed.

Do the feet and head lift separately?
Answer: The head and feet adjust separately via the attached remote, and can be angled to suit your needs.
Can the angles be adjusted if the bed loses power?
Answer: The bed can be manually adjusted if it loses power, and the angles can be lowered in this event to assure patient comfort.
Does this include a mattress?
Answer: No, the Semi-Electric Hospital Bed is only the frame, footboard and headboard, and lifting components, it does not include a mattress. It is compatible with most standard, full size hospital mattresses.
